What's the latest wisdom?
(If it's important, I am using Elring gaskets.)

I am ready to re install the skimmed heads on the 02, and have found old discussions here that say 65 Ft/Lbs is good.
70 ft pounds may or may not be better....
Atlantic British video for stud install says 85 Ft Pounds
annnnd the instructions on Lucky8 website, which shows an ARP document give the final torque as 100 ft Pounds!!

I note that the block is helicoiled, so don't expect to pull anything out, but 100? Really??

I am now paralised by indecision, so any help appreciated.
Failing that, I will probably straddle the fence and go 75

I was advised by V8 Developements to do them to 65-70 ft/lb in 3 increments even though others say higher. Fit the head in place, screw the studs in using the hex in the end of them so they are just over finger tight, oil the washer and nut then go to 30, 55, 70. The actual tightness is less important than holding the head down evenly which is nigh on impossible with stretch bolts.....

That makes a lot of sense. V8 Developments knows these motors.
I will be adding one procedure that makes sense to me.
It is recommended by ARP to get every speck of oil off of the spots around the bolt holes.
Then, scrupulosity removing any oil residue from the washers.
Put washer in place, insert stud just snug, then oil stud and nut.
This way, the washer will not spin on the alloy, but will allow the nut to do all the work against the washer.
Logical.
